The results of last weekend’s races provided a reminder that it is impossible to know which horses are fit enough to do themselves justice on their first runs of the season. Several trainers sent their horses to Cheltenham thinking they would run well on their seasonal debut only to be disappointed. Three horses tipped in this column a week ago were among those to under-perform first time out. So this weekend I am going to be more cautious. One horse that has already had a run this season, and a winning one at that, is INDEMNITY in the 12-runner Lavazza Handicap Hurdle (Ascot, tomorrow 3.10 p.m.). This improving five-year-old gelding is a consistent performer and he is now on a hat-trick.
